Can someone please help me with Stats, I would like to know why this answer is the right one? *Which is relative better a score of 68 on a psychology test or a score of 47 on an economics test? scores on the psychology test have a mean of 86 and a standard deviation of 6. scores on the economics test have a mean of 64 and a standard deviation of 8. I choose: The Economic test score is relatively better because its Z score is greater than the Z score for the psychology test score. Please help!! Thanks!

Z score for psych test z = (x - mu)/sigma z = (68 - 86)/6 z = -3 ------------------------ Z score for econ test z = (x - mu)/sigma z = (47 - 64)/8 z = -2.125 So you are correct, the econ z score is larger, which means it's relatively better.
